Dione 98 vs Mirage 32: the short version
- The Dione 98 and Mirage 32 are close in length (32.0 ft9.75 m vs 32.0 ft9.75 m ).
- The Mirage 32 is heavier, displacing about 17% more, which usually means a steadier but slower-to-accelerate hull.
- On sail area/displacement the Dione 98 carries the more powerful rig (17.5 vs 17.3), favouring lighter-air performance.
- The Mirage 32 scores higher on the Brewer comfort ratio, suggesting an easier motion in a seaway.
- By the capsize screening formula the Mirage 32 rates better for offshore work (2.10 vs 2.16).
Ratios are guidelines computed from published specs; condition, layout and gear matter as much as the numbers.
